How This Pool Works
Beginner FriendlyThis page provides real-time AI analytics and performance data for the SOL-ANON liquidity pool on Raydium AMM. Data is sourced from on-chain Solana activity, Birdeye, DexScreener, and CoinGecko.
Providing liquidity here means depositing SOL and ANON into a shared trading pool and receiving a portion of trading fees. You can end up with more of the falling token, and the current pool's small size means fees may not compensate for that price risk.

As a MEMECOIN pool, SOL-ANON carries token-specific price collapse, liquidity withdrawal, and adverse-selection risk in addition to ordinary divergence between SOL and ANON. Emission decay and exit timing matter even though the current reward contribution is 0.0%: any incentive support can weaken, while memecoin liquidity can disappear faster than fees can offset losses.
tollSOL Context
SOL is the established base asset in this pair and generally has substantially deeper liquidity across Solana venues than ANON. SOL price moves relative to ANON determine the pool's inventory mix and can create impermanent loss for the LP, particularly during a one-sided ANON repricing or a broad SOL move.
tollANON Context
ANON is the less liquid memecoin leg, so its price discovery and exit liquidity are central risks for this position. A sharp ANON decline can leave the LP holding more ANON while the pool's fee income remains tied to only $2K of daily trading activity.
